data from the Federal Ammo web site:


Compare the velocities below for a 3 inch load of # 4 buckshot and a 2 3/4 inch # 4 buckshot.
Notice the Muzzle velocity is more for the 2 3/4.....1325 MV compared to the 3 inch of of 1100 MV.
Could it be that a person would be better to use the 2 3/4 instead of the 3 inch because it has more velocity?
However....Notice the 3 inch is called Vital-Shok and the 2 3/4 Power-Shok.

My question? Would it be better to hit a coyote with less # 4 Buckshot but more velocity or would it be better to hit a coyote with more # 4 buckshot and less velocity?

I suppose a hunter would also have to look what is different from Vital-Shok and Power Shok?  However the velocities and the amount of buckshot kind of tells you the difference..The 3 inch would place more # 4 buckshot in the vital areas(3 inch aka Vital-Shok)  and the (2 3/4 inch aka Power-Shok) while it has less pellets would hit harder???? Could it be that the 2 3/4 inch 12 gauge # 4  Federal Buckshot would kill farther then the 3 inch Federal # 4 buckshot???????


I notice this with 410 shotshells too...The 2 1/2 inch 410 shells have more velocity but less shot then the 3 inch  410 shell...

 P158 12 3 / 76 1100 41 Pellets - 4 Buck Vital-Shok®   
 
   

 F127 12 2 3/4 / 70 1325 27 Pellets - 4 Buck Power-Shok®



Anyway when you buy your # 4 buckshot should it be Federal decide what you want? More shot or more velocity? ???

Comment on the 410 2 1/2 having more velocity then the 3 inch 410 shells.  So it might be better to use the 3 inch 410 shells for rabbit since it does not take much power and shot to kill a rabbit. But more shot would ensure a better chance of a hit.

However the 2 1/2 410 with more velocity might be better for the squirrel hunter who likes to use the 410. More velocity will penetrate the squirrel hide easier and might even knock them out of a tree too...
